The journey from Ngcobo to Kimberley covers approximately 700 km. You will travel through the Eastern Cape and Free State before reaching the Northern Cape. The drive takes about 9 hours. Kimberley is known as the 'Diamond City' and is famous for the Big Hole, a massive open-pit mine that was once the center of the diamond rush.
Total Distance: 700 km driving distance; 550 km straight-line air distance.
